Cody Rhodes: I Had A Lovely Time In ROH, It Shaped Me As A Competitor

Cody Rhodes reflects on his "lovely time" with Ring of Honor.

Rhodes debuted at Ring of Honor Final Battle 2016, just a few months after he left WWE. He quickly became one of the promotion's top stars, and he won the ROH World Championship at Best in the World 2017. That same year, he won ROH's award for Wrestler of the Year. Rhodes later left the company after Final Battle 2018 and founded All Elite Wrestling.

In a tweet on August 13, Rhodes responded to a fan who stated that his ROH run was a fun time. "The American Nightmare" stated that the company was "so good to him", and he looked back on working with a number of renowned wrestlers, including The Young Bucks and Jay Lethal. He also praised the production team and noted that his time with ROH shaped him. Overall, he pointed out that they changed the wrestling world.

Rhodes signed with WWE earlier this year and arrived at WWE WrestleMania 38, where he defeated Seth Rollins. He defeated Rollins again at both WrestleMania Backlash and Hell in a Cell, but he went down with a torn pectoral muscle, and he remains sidelined.
